Stocks end at historic highs, driven by upbeat jobs data

Stocks closed out the week with a bang, with the Dow briefly topping 15,000 for the first time, as Wall Street cheered a better-than-expected April employment report. All three major indexes — the Dow Jones industrials, the broader S&P 500 and the tech-heavy Nasdaq — finished sharply higher for the week, with the Dow and S&P advancing to all-time closing highs.”It’s going to be the f… Continue reading

Risk assets rebound on earnings, policy expectations

By Chikako Mogi TOKYO (Reuters) – Risk assets rebounded broadly on Wednesday as a sharp sell-off over the past two sessions lured bargain hunters, with sentiment bolstered by positive American corporate earnings and data supporting the case for ongoing U.S. monetary stimulus. The yen resumed its downtrend as markets regained some stability, as investors were seen to be liquidating some of their excessively built-up positions. Continue reading
